Bedouin, A seven-nominated favorite, is about a woman who becomes widowed and unemployed and decides to travel across the United States by truck. Along the way they build a relationship with other “nomads”. Besides McDormand and actor David Strathairn, most of the other roles are played by people from the true traveler community.

The Grand Absentee Award went to Prince William, who has been the “President” of the British Academy of Film and Television Arts since 2010. Kensington Palace told British media that the Duke of Cambridge decided to ignore the event due to the death of his grandfather Prince Philip.
